Popis: Food, water, snack, and soda vending machines have recently become more abundant in non-residential buildings. This increase in the number of vending machines directly affects the electricity consumption of the building where they are installed. The number of vending machines is directly related to energy consumption and influences the total electrical bill of the entire building. We present a case study of a non-residential building that is designated as a university level educational facility. Within this analysis we realize a comparison between the three energy costs that are related to the three different tariff types in Mexico. We conduct an analysis of the behavior of the electrical load that the vending machine represents, which is focused on reviewing two objectives: the hours of operation according to the electrical tariff that is applied and the incidence of loads in relation to energy consumption (kWh) and electrical potential (kW) in the electrical network of the building. The results shown in this article are a great help when making decisions such as the number of vending machines to install according to the economic aspect and the electricity tariff contracted.
